How does the value of cryptocurrencies fluctuate in the market?

Can you explain how the value of cryptocurrencies fluctuates in the market and what factors contribute to these fluctuations?

- Razoun MishuFeb 05, 2024 · a year agoThe value of cryptocurrencies fluctuates in the market due to various factors. One of the main factors is supply and demand. When there is high demand for a particular cryptocurrency and the supply is limited, the price tends to increase. Conversely, when there is low demand or an oversupply of a cryptocurrency, the price may decrease. Other factors that can influence cryptocurrency value include market sentiment, regulatory developments, technological advancements, and macroeconomic factors. It's important to note that the cryptocurrency market is highly volatile, and prices can change rapidly based on these factors.
